Bone marrow biopsy: The removal of a small piece of bone and bone marrow by inserting a needle into the hipbone or breastbone. A pathologist views both the bone and the bone marrow samples under a microscope to look for signs of cancer.

Bone marrow biopsy and aspiration Normal:
The marrow contains normal amounts of fat, connective tissue, and iron. Normal numbers of both mature and immature bone marrow cells are present.
No signs of infection are present.

Bone marrow biopsy - Occasionally, a bone marrow biopsy is done to help confirm the diagnosis. In this procedure, a small sample of bone marrow is taken by inserting a needle into the pelvic bone just below the waist on either side of the spine.

A bone marrow biopsy is a way to look at the center of the bone. It may be done to look for bone problems and for some cancers of the blood, such as leukemia. It is usually done in the breastbone or the hipbone just below the waist.

Typically, there is enlargement of the spleen and a gradual replacement of the bone marrow elements by fibrosis (scarring), progressive anemia, and variable changes in the number of white blood cells and platelets. Diagnosis is by bone marrow biopsy.
